For my card today, I used the Winter Wonderland stamp set. These two penguins are skating on my baby blue Stickles. Aren't they cute?! I colored them with my markers and added some cotton on their hats.
The sentiments reads, "In the laughter of children we find the true joy in cold winter days". Such a perfect sentiment for this image. I love it!
As you can see, I used a basic sketch for this card. Both the blue card stock and the DS paper are oldies but goodies from SU. I wanted a different effect on my ribbon so I went with a pleated ribbon and sewed it together with my sewing machine. I was able to put this card together in no time.

For my card, I used the Gracie Stamp Set. This set comes with 7 images and 6 sentiments. What I like about this set is that it is very versatile. There is a teddy bear, a flower, a balloon, a set of balloons, Gracie and 2 flowers which I am using today. The sentiments can be used for just about any occasion. The colors I used are Rich Razzleberry and Kiwi Kiss. I colored my brads with my copic markers to match the paper and my ribbon is the polka dot Rich Razzleberry. The DS paper is from Basic Gray called Eva.
